Tracking a pleasant and dry week
Tonight: Skies look to remain mostly clear throughout the overnight hours and temperatures cool to the lower 60's. Winds remain out of the north at 4-8 mph.
Tomorrow: Monday looks to be mostly sunny and comfortable as highs warm to the mid 80's. High levels of pollen will lead to increased agitation for those sensitive to allergens. Winds remain out of the northeast at 5-10 mph.
Extended: Skies look to remain mostly sunny this week lasting through Thursday afternoon. A high pressure system to the north will allow for predominant winds to remain out of the north and east this week allowing for just below average highs into the mid-80's. By Thursday afternoon, winds switch back out of the south increase highs into the upper 80's with increased cloud cover coming into play Friday. As we head into the weekend, increased chances of scattered showers and storms arise.
